Range of Therapy



Emergency dentistry focuses on dealing with urgent oral problems such as extreme toothaches or injuries that need prompt interest. When https://www.etonline.com/the-14-best-teeth-whitening-products-and-kits-on-amazon-for-a-brighter-and-radiant-smile-142337 experience sudden and intense discomfort, swelling, hemorrhaging, or trauma to your teeth or gum tissues, seeking immediate care from an emergency dental practitioner is crucial. These specialized dental experts are furnished to take care of severe cases that can not wait for a routine appointment.

Whether it's a knocked-out tooth, a fractured tooth, or unbearable pain, emergency dentistry gives prompt relief and essential therapy to minimize your discomfort.

In emergency dentistry, the primary objective is to support your condition, manage your discomfort, and stop more damage to your dental wellness. From executing emergency situation removals to giving short-term fillings or fixings, the emphasis gets on addressing the instant issue available. When the urgent issue is settled, you may be referred back to your routine dental professional for any follow-up treatment or extra therapy needed to recover your dental health and wellness.

Price and Insurance



Taking into consideration the monetary element of oral treatment, comprehending the differences in cost and insurance policy coverage in between emergency dentistry and normal dentistry is important. Emergency dental care commonly features a greater price contrasted to routine dental services. Given that emergencies typically require instant focus, the expenses may include after-hours fees or expedited services, which can add to the overall expenditure.

On the other hand, routine dentistry commonly involves scheduled sees for preventive treatment, routine examinations, and typical treatments like cleansings and dental fillings, which are normally more cost-efficient.

When it concerns insurance policy protection, emergency dental services might in some cases have actually limited alternatives approved by companies, causing prospective out-of-pocket expenditures for people. On the other hand, regular dentistry is normally much more lined up with standard insurance plans, making it simpler for individuals to use their protection and decrease individual expenses.

Before looking for oral treatment, it's recommended to talk to both your dental expert and insurance coverage provider to comprehend the insurance coverage offered for emergency versus regular dental services.
